Metall Danny Customized Vortex 275 Pro with the new V-Spec 2205-2000kV motors and 6 inch arms. Designed in cooperation with the king of the forest himself the Vortex 275 Pro Metall Danny Edition is also equipped with the lighter weight titanium screw set, upgraded Runcam Swift CCD camera with the same specifications as the incredibly popular HS1177 and zipper case that will accommodate the 275 Pro Metall Danny edition with the included 6 inch propellers.

The ImmersionRC Vortex 275 Pro Metall Danny edition has an integrated F3 based flight controller, with a 3 axis Gyro, 3 axis accelerometer, and barometer pre-programmed with the latest Betaflight firmware this means that the Vortex flight controller is future-proof through downloadable updates. The PIDs (tuning of the systems performance) come pre-tuned so that the ImmersionRC Vortex 275 Pro Metall Danny edition flies great straight out of the box however for the advanced user these parameters can be adjusted through the built-in OSD  this is a very easy to use menu, and being driven directly from the R/C Tx there is no need for a laptop at the field, no more dip-switches to flip or adjust. As well as this the advanced user will appreciate the "Blackbox" feature which logs the data that the Gyro and other sensors record enabling you to see the micro-vibrations not visible with the eye and achieve the perfect tune. The Fusion FC Board installed in the ImmersionRC Vortex 275 Pro Metall Danny is a "Gen 2" and uses the latest F3 processor, this allows the user to take advantage of faster processing times and ultimately better flight performance.

The ImmersionRC Vortex 275 Pro Metall Danny edition has a direct high-speed interface to a full-graphic OSD system, with USB port on the back of the Vortex 275 Pro quad, this is used for programming and updates. The pre-installed NexWaveRF 5.8GHz Race Band video transmitter, with 40 channel support, ensures compatibility with any 5.8 GHz A/V Rx on the market. ImmersionRC’s exclusive RaceBand allows for up to 8 pilots to fly together. This makes the ImmersionRC Vortex 275 Pro Metall Danny edition a very flexible system which should work with any other systems you already have. The video transmitter has "dynamic power control", this allows the Vortex to change the power output automatically when the quad is disarmed the video transmitter power is lowered, when the motors start the video transmitter increases the power to full for the best video link. Please check that you are allowed to use the installed transmitter in your country.

The flexible Vortex camera mounts supports both a flight cam, and a HD camera such as a GoPro, a GoPro mount is included in the box. The Runcam Swift 600tvl CCD flight camera is an equivalent to the HS177 camera and gives the pilot a clear image to allow for great detail at high speeds. The flight camera is protected from impacts as it is mounted inside the frame on a vibration-dampened carbon-fiber plate. The ImmersionRC Vortex 275 Pro Metall Danny edition flight camera is mounted on an adjustable bracket which allows the camera to be tilted to ensure a good forward view during high-speed racing.

The powerful 3A switching regulator built into the Vortex allows you to add any HD cam (GoPro included), this will take its power direct from the flight pack, allowing the unnecessary camera batteries to be left at home and reducing the overall weight of the system. The Vortex includes an industry-first; you can tune the flight parameters from Pro-Racers right in the box. just select the racer, prop size, HD camera choice, and the Vortex OSD will setup the flight controller for you.

The Vortex has been in testing and some of the biggest names in FPV Quad Racing have tweaked it for peak performance. A set of 12 24-bit RGB LEDs sit on the tail of the Vortex, sandwiched safely between the upper, and lower frame plates. These LEDs are controlled by a dedicated 32-bit ARM processor, this means that you program the LEDs to show something as mundane as the pilot’s favourite colour, or just about anything else which is released in future updates of the user-upgradable firmware.


All you need to fly is in the box, just add a compatible R/C Rx such as the FrSky XSR , a battery, and go fly, everything else is included, from the SpiroNET Tx antenna to the props.

Specifications:

  • Weight: ~435g without battery, or HD camera

  • Power Requirements: 3s-4s LiPo (typical)

  • ESCs: Full Custom, 20A cont. 22A peak, rotorSENSE, OneShot125

  • Motors: Custom V-Spec 2205-2000kV, with 3mm axles, 5mm shafts

  • Props: OEM HQ 6035

  • Flight Camera: Runcam Swift 600tvl CCD camera (included)

  • HD Camera: GoPro Hero, Hero 3/4

  • Receiver Compatibility: CPPM, S-Bus, Spektrum™, XBus, SumH, SumD (no external adapters required)

  • Flight Time: Highly dependent upon battery, and flying style
